We may earn an affiliate commission when you visit our partners.

UI

Save
May 1, 2024 Updated October 22, 2025 23 minute read

Navigating the World of User Interface (UI) Design

User Interface (UI) design is the process designers use to build interfaces in software or computerized devices, focusing on looks, style, and interactivity. It's the visual and interactive bridge that allows humans to communicate with machines, encompassing everything from the buttons you click on a website to the way you interact with a mobile application or even voice-controlled assistants. At a high level, UI design is concerned with making these interactions as simple, efficient, and enjoyable as possible. It’s about crafting digital environments that are not only aesthetically pleasing but also intuitive and easy to navigate.

Working in UI design can be incredibly engaging for several reasons. Firstly, it's a field that blends creativity with problem-solving; UI designers get to flex their artistic muscles while also tackling complex challenges related to how users achieve their goals within a digital product. Secondly, the impact of a UI designer's work is often immediate and tangible – you are shaping the very way people experience and use technology every day. Finally, it’s a constantly evolving discipline, with new technologies, trends, and user expectations emerging all the time, ensuring that the work remains dynamic and stimulating.

Introduction to User Interface (UI)

Understanding User Interface (UI) design is fundamental for anyone looking to enter the digital product landscape, whether as a designer, developer, or even a product manager. It forms the critical touchpoint between a user and a digital product or service. This introduction will explore the definition of UI, its important distinction from User Experience (UX), a brief look at its historical development, and the core objectives that drive effective UI systems.

Defining UI and its Distinction from UX

Share

Help others find this page about UI: by sharing it with your friends and followers:

Reading list

We've selected 31 books that we think will supplement your learning. Use these to develop background knowledge, enrich your coursework, and gain a deeper understanding of the topics covered in UI.
Foundational text for understanding web usability, a core component of UI. It provides practical, common-sense principles for designing intuitive interfaces that require minimal cognitive effort from the user. It's an excellent starting point for anyone new to UI and a valuable reference for experienced designers. This book is widely recommended and considered a must-read in the field.
While not exclusively about digital interfaces, this classic book by Don Norman provides a fundamental understanding of design principles and how people interact with objects in their environment. It's crucial for developing a design mindset applicable to UI, emphasizing usability, affordance, and feedback. is considered a foundational text in design and a must-read for anyone in the field.
This comprehensive book delves into the principles and practices of interaction design, which is closely intertwined with UI design. It introduces goal-directed design and provides a robust framework for creating effective and humane digital products. The latest edition includes updated content on mobile and touch interfaces, making it relevant for contemporary UI design. It is often used as a textbook and valuable reference for both students and professionals.
Translates research from psychology and human behavior into actionable design guidelines. It offers 100 concise, science-backed tips for designing more effective and user-centered interfaces by understanding how people see, read, remember, and think.
Connects UI design principles with human psychology and cognitive science. Understanding how users perceive, process information, and make decisions is vital for creating effective interfaces. This book provides a scientific basis for many UI guidelines and is particularly useful for those who want to understand the 'why' behind design recommendations.
Provides a foundational framework for understanding the different layers of user experience, from strategy to surface. It helps UI designers understand how their work fits into the broader UX process and the importance of a user-centered approach. It's a widely recommended book for beginners in the field.
This comprehensive reference catalog of design principles from various disciplines is highly relevant to UI design. Each principle is explained and illustrated, providing a broad understanding of design concepts that can be applied to create more effective and aesthetically pleasing interfaces. It serves as a valuable resource for inspiration and problem-solving.
Emphasizes the communication aspect of UI design, arguing that interfaces are conversations with the user. It provides a framework for designing interfaces that are clear, understandable, and facilitate effective communication between the system and the user.
Explores key psychological principles and laws that are directly applicable to UI and UX design. It offers practical insights into how these principles influence user behavior and provides actionable guidance for creating more intuitive and persuasive designs. It good resource for designers looking to incorporate psychological understanding into their work.
Introduces the concept of atomic design, a methodology for creating design systems by breaking interfaces down into smaller, reusable components. This approach is highly relevant to contemporary UI design practices, particularly in building scalable and consistent digital products.
Provides a practical guide to user-centered design. It covers topics such as user research, prototyping, and testing.
Provides a comprehensive overview of the field of interaction design. It covers topics such as user research, prototyping, and evaluation.
Introduces fundamental design principles (proximity, alignment, repetition, contrast) in a clear and accessible way, making it ideal for beginners or those without formal design training. These principles are directly applicable to creating visually appealing and organized UI designs.
Catalog of interface design patterns, offering solutions to common design problems. It's a valuable reference for UI designers looking for established patterns and best practices to apply in their work. It helps in understanding common UI elements and their effective usage.
Provides a comprehensive overview of UI/UX design for beginners. It covers topics such as user research, prototyping, and testing, as well as practical advice on how to create great digital experiences.
Explores the role of emotions in UI design. It provides insights into how to create interfaces that are both usable and enjoyable to use.
Provides a comprehensive overview of the principles of UI design, covering topics such as layout, typography, and color theory. It is suitable for both beginners and experienced designers.
Classic text in the field of information architecture. It provides a framework for organizing and structuring content in a way that is easy for users to find and use.
Offers a practical guide to user experience design, covering various tools and techniques. It provides a solid foundation in UX processes, which are essential for informing UI design decisions. It can serve as a helpful reference for understanding the broader context of UI within the UX lifecycle.
Explores the use of data in UI design. It provides practical advice on how to use data to make informed design decisions.
While focused on a broader problem-solving framework, the Sprint methodology heavily involves prototyping and user testing, which are crucial for UI development. provides a practical guide to rapidly designing and testing ideas, making it relevant for those involved in the iterative process of UI design.
Table of Contents
Our mission

OpenCourser helps millions of learners each year. People visit us to learn workspace skills, ace their exams, and nurture their curiosity.

Our extensive catalog contains over 50,000 courses and twice as many books. Browse by search, by topic, or even by career interests. We'll match you to the right resources quickly.

Find this site helpful? Tell a friend about us.

Affiliate disclosure

We're supported by our community of learners. When you purchase or subscribe to courses and programs or purchase books, we may earn a commission from our partners.

Your purchases help us maintain our catalog and keep our servers humming without ads.

Thank you for supporting OpenCourser.

© 2016 - 2025 OpenCourser